Summary: | The article deals with methods which significantly Increase GPS accuracy without assistance of differential (DGPS) signal or other commercial solutions. Statistical and mathematical methods together with data on GPS speed and travel direction are used. Using this methods high accuracy In meters Is achieved. Moreover, the accuracy of forward speed can be Increased by tents of percents. Field measurements are used for assessing suggested methods. In further step, method using the forward speed Is simulated In MATLAB environment. Combination of described methods Implemented In a software enable to Increase the value of field penetration measurements conducted with the spatial geo-referencing. |
